iTunes Links changes the default action of the arrows in iTunes. Instead of sending you to the iTunes Music Store, you can change it to send you to all of that artist in your library.

If you have turned on the arrows in iTunes (iTunes->Preferences->General->Show Links to the Music Store), you will have arrows next to each song, artist, and album. Clicking on those links will bring you to that artist’s collection on the iTMS. With iTunes links, you can change it so that clicking on those arrows will just change the view to show all of that artist in your personal collection. I love it this way. When I am in the mood for a certain artist, it is a very fast way to get just that music visible in iTunes and play through his collection.

There was a Unix tip passed around on how to do this as well, but it is very easy with this freeware. Just be sure iTunes is closed, choose which action you want, and press Apply. It will stay on that setting until you change it.
